But now, the conversation surrounding Swift isn’t about chart-topping singles or sold-out tours—it’s about the skies she flies in.

The pop icon’s private jet, a Dassault Falcon 7X worth an estimated $50 million, became the unexpected center of a storm after reports about its carbon emissions sent shockwaves across headlines and social media feeds. In their statement, Swift’s representatives revealed that her jet is often loaned out to friends, family, and staff—meaning that not all flights logged under her name were personally taken by her. More importantly, they stressed her ongoing commitment to sustainability efforts, pointing to her carbon offset initiatives, investments in renewable energy, and financial support for environmental causes.
